Is the Walbro any good? I heard some talk about them awhile back.

DIESELDENT 12-10-2008 06:52 AM

I ran a holley black, it lasted all of 6 months. there not rated for diesel, its too thick. i was also running a bd pump mounted to the frame with a presure switch. just the cost of thoes two i could have bought an air dog.

Uncle Bubba 12-10-2008 07:19 AM


Originally Posted by puddlestomper (Post 249841)
Is the Walbro any good? I heard some talk about them awhile back.

Most all of the shops quit sellin Walbro's shortly after ULSD hit the pumps, it didn't seem to treat them very well.
